another fun fact: the sistine chapel underwent an enormous restoration a few decades ago. took a few years, iirc.to see how drastic the difference was, look at the black box next to the word LIBICA at the bottom. i believe that's a patch left unrestored. the entire ceiling was caked with soot from centuries of burning candles.

Michelangelo was so familiar with the figure, he frequently contorted them into impossible poses in his work and still managed to make them look "right''. example:^what do you want to know? this is just one of many figures painted on the sistine chapel ceiling. a number of them are 'sibyls', or prophets, from the bible. the second pic is just a few preparatory studies for the final painting. back then, using female models was essentially unheard of, so he did his prep work with a male model and adjusted her appearance to be more feminine in the finished work.i'm an art nerd.
